High Performance Dance Theatre Celebrates 30 Years With Lincoln Center Performance

By: Staff

High Performance Dance Theatre (HPDT), a nonprofit dance company in Northern Colorado, is celebrating three decades with a special “30 Years of Dance” performance at 7:30 p.m. Feb. 13 and 14 at The Lincoln Center Magnolia Theatre.

To finish HPDT’s 29th season, the group is compiling footage found on VHS tapes and DVDs to transport attendees from 1996 to 2026. HPDT choreographers, dancers and guest musicians will take attendees on an interesting journey representing the best of the past 30 years.

HPDT is also debuting its junior company: HPDT2. The young artists will perform a short pre-show at 7 p.m. exploring pieces from HPDT’s third production, “Reflections from the Tube,” which includes TV theme songs and commercial jingles from the past.
